Description
Effectively separates all types of lubricants including modern, synthetic or emulsified blend lubricants.
Compatible with any type of trap including condensate traps.
Threaded inserts and brass adapters for secure tube connection.
Depressurization foam with exhaust filter slows condensate flow allowing clean compressed air to escape.
Filter element saturation indicator for visual confirmation of element status.
Overflow warning light to prevent spillage in the event of a blockage.
Three stages of filtration combining two polypropylene elements and one activated carbon element for optimal performance
Filter elements in lightweight bags that meet OSHA standards.
Robust polyethylene housing and rigid anti-corrosion construction.
